Destinations • Royal Caribbean currently has 22 ships in the fleet visiting 267 destinations and counting.

Crew • ® has more than 1200 crewmembers from over 57 countries.

Hardware • Part of Royal Caribbean's groundbreaking Oasis® class, the 225,282-ton, 5,400-passenger Allure of the Seas® is the world's largest - spanning nearly four football fields and weighing 12 times more than the Eiffel Tower. • It took 500,000 individual parts to put together Allure of the Seas®. That's one large jigsaw puzzle! • There are 86,111 square feet of windows onboard ® • Oasis of the Seas® boasts the first and only original and handcrafted carousel at sea. • Boasting a width of 185 feet/56 meters, Freedom of the Seas® is actually wider than the White House is long (168 feet/51 meter). • On ® The Alhambra Theatre seats 1,350 guests, approximately the same amount of passengers housed on three 747 airplanes. • When measured from the to the top of the funnel, Liberty of the Sea® towers 208 feet tall or approximately the same height of two Statues of Liberty placed head to toe. • Acres of glass enclose ®, giving guests a gorgeous panoramic view from all areas of the ship. • ® is more than three times as tall as the great clock tower at the north end of the Palace of Westminster in London, which houses the famous Big Ben bell. • Each ® propulsion motor is equivalent to 17,000 vacuum cleaners. • ® is more than twice as long and four times as tall as the Hollywood Sign in Los Angeles • If you stood ® on its bow, it would be nearly as tall as the Eiffel Tower.

Misc • During one 7 day cruise onboard ® the Photo department takes 17,000 photos. • Royal Caribbean's ® is the first ship ever to have its own zip code 33132-2028 • Built in Germany, Radiance of the Seas® is often nicknamed the “Porsche” of the oceans. • Allure of the Seas® is the first ship to have a godmother that is a 3-D Animated ogre (Shrek’s® Princess Fiona). • Explorer of the Seas® has a built-in atmospheric and oceanographic laboratory operated by students of University of 's Rosenstiel School of Marine and Atmospheric Science.

Entertainment Fun Facts With its Broadway-style stage shows, the first and only ice show at sea, and lively parades leading down the center of its ships, Royal Caribbean International is known for remarkable performances in spectacular venues. AquaTheater Pool • The largest and deepest freshwater pool at sea is 21.9 feet (6.6 meters) by 51.6 feet wide (15.7 meters), with a depth of 17.9 feet (5.4 meters) • Fitted with three stage machinery devices, the pool’s depth can rise or fall to meet the needs of each performance and for its various functions throughout the day o Three custom lifts built into the pool allow for intricate and multilevel performances • Underwater cameras film performers and project images onto two giant Barco® LED screens that flank the stage Casino • The Splendour of the Seas® houses a 6,500 square foot Vegas-style Casino Royale with 164 slots and 11 tables.
